abstract
A Monte Carlo simulation program to perform reliability analysis of the space station hybrid power configuration is described. The model allows photovoltaic and solar dynamic power sources to be mixed in varying proportions. This model considers the dependence of reliability and storage characteristics during the sun and eclipse periods. It also considers certain types of common mode failures. This proposed program can model the charging and discharging of energy storage devices in a more realistic manner than that of C. Singh et al. (1987). The results shown do not indicate any significant effect on computed reliability indices by this more refined modeling of charge/discharge of energy storage.
